The Origins of the Wells Fargo Fake Account Scandal
In 2016, when news broke that Wells Fargo employees misused customer information to meet sales targets and opened millions of fake accounts in their names, the entire banking sector was shaken.
These fake accounts resulted in many customers being charged for services they never consented to.
This scam was investigated by regulatory agencies such as the CFPB and OCC, resulting in heavy fines imposed on Wells Fargo and the bank being ordered to compensate customers.
